On Sun, Feb 11, 2001 at 12:38:02AM +0100, Flatline wrote:When crontab has determined the name of the user calling crontab (using getpwuid()), the login name is stored in a 20 byte buffer using the strcpy() function (which does no bounds checking). 'useradd' (the utility used to add users to the system) however allows usernames of over 20 characters (32 at most on my distribution). Therefore, running crontab as a user whose login name exceeds 20 characters crashes it.Then your useradd is broken and doing improper bounds checking. I'm not sure why Vixie chose 20 characters, but it should be enough, since usernames longer than 8 characters should not be expected to behave properly. (They system won't know they're unique.) This is a POSIX thing, last I heard.
Hummm, not exactly. Last time I checked, there where lots of systems that allowed usernames to be 32 chars long. GLIBC implementation (at least on version 2.2 and 2.1.3 from cvs) allow it. Quick check: #include <wtmpx.h> main () { printf("%d\n",__UT_NAMESIZE); } or, if your system does not have wtmpx.h #include <wtmp.h> main () { printf("%d\n",UT_NAMESIZE); } If anyone can find any system that reports less then 32, it will be an exception of the rule. Of course I mean current systems. libc5 systems, AIX 3.2 and old systems like that will probably return 16 or even 8.
